NISA Awards Planet Ice for Excellence
Planet Ice are absolutely delighted with the announcement by the National Ice Skating Association [NISA] that the biggest skating brand in the UK has now been rewarded with a new landmark award for excellence. The new initiative launched on March 2nd 2009 acknowledges rinks that demonstrate a very high commitment to the NISA flagship Learn to Skate programme called SKATE UK.

Planet Ice currently deliver SKATE UK into there buildings at Basingstoke, Coventry, Cardiff, Hemel Hempstead, Gosport, Isle of Wight, Peterborough, and Milton Keynes. A six weeks course costs around £60 and is delivered in 30 minutes sessions over 6 weeks.
Unlike other skating courses SKATE UK is delivered in 10 stages by NISA recognised coaches who complete detailed CRB checks. The Learn to Skate programme emphasises fun and continuous movement and is taught in a group format for beginners of all ages with an accent on fundamental movement and basic skills.
SKATE UK has a fantastic award scheme which includes badges, certificates, and medals along with other skating related merchandise. The schemes boasts a 12 month membership too which gives members access for 6 weeks to online skating tutorials which ca show budding skaters through all the moves required to complete the 10 stages.
